Description: 
Two-part wooden souvenir box with printed image of the Grand Hotel, Scarborough. Contains miniature folding booklet with engravings of famous men, including Franklin, Burke, Pope, Goldsmith, Shaftesbury, Lavater, Shenstone, Johnson, and Addison. Also contains small souvenir token from the Hudson-Fulton Celebration, inscribed on obverse "ROBERT FULTON 1809-1909" and on reverse "NEW YORK TO ALBANY / THE CLERMONT / ONE TRIP"
Gallery Label: 
The box is a souvenir from the Grand Hotel in Scarborough, North Yorkshire, England, a seaside resort hotel built in 1867.
